QuestionLooking for an elegant way to filter a grid visually Pin
Member 9610-May-06 10:07
Member 9610-May-06 10:07 
Has anyone seen an implementation or know of any way to allow end users to choose multiple filter criteria for a datagrid / dataview based on the contents of the columns and allowing BETWEEN type criteria (i.e. date ranges or alphanumeric ranges)?

I have a windows forms implementation which is a commercial grid component which has a filter button built into the column headings allowing you to select quite complex criteria based on the data in the grid or manually entered criteria. It pops up a dialog box to do it. Their asp.net component however leaves out this functionality.

I'm looking to do the same thing in asp.net but unfortunately there isn't much out there that isn't way too simplistic for this case.

I've looked at the articles here and they aren't going to fit the situation because they are either too simplistic (i.e. mostly they don't support the concept of a BETWEEN criteria as in between start date and end date)

If I can get some inspiration on how to proceed it might be good for an article here. I'd prefer to buy a component but that seems to be out the window after some searching so I'm looking at trying to build....something...that can do the job.

Any ideas thoughts no matter how off the wall appreciated at this point, my fingers are going numb from typing in search strings in google and everywhere else it seems.
